There are several questions regarding the gasification simulation example solid2 that comes built into ASPEN: 1. Why are there no definitions for the specific components of coal in the component settings? Is it because the database values for coal are being used, that is, the default values?; 2. Why are there no values such as the coal flow rate in the logistics (stream)? ; 3. In BLOCK’s DECOMP, how is yield defined? I seek advice from fellow sailors!
Reply #22009-04-08
I tried it myself and took another look; it seems that the specific composition of the coal needs to be defined in STREAM, including the preliminary and final analyses as well as the data on sulfides. What should be done with the rest? I also saw in the materials that certain models or empirical approaches are needed to predict the distribution of the products in DECOMP, such as the CPD model; so what model is used in SOLID2? Also, how were the formulas in the dehydration module derived?
Reply #32009-04-17
Coal is defined as COAL, with unconventional components
